diff options
| author | Tom Yu <tlyu@mit.edu> | 2005-01-14 21:52:15 +0000 |
|---|---|---|
| committer | Tom Yu <tlyu@mit.edu> | 2005-01-14 21:52:15 +0000 |
| commit | 54f662cf9abca6885831158e35cf0784074fc68d (patch) | |
| tree | a5e8040e7a6e8c69cbe8f72e7d1367dce2c47284 /src/lib/rpc/ChangeLog | |
| parent | 5fa85954e49406f5d9c05391f9f6774f8d04624d (diff) | |
| download | krb5-54f662cf9abca6885831158e35cf0784074fc68d.tar.gz krb5-54f662cf9abca6885831158e35cf0784074fc68d.tar.xz krb5-54f662cf9abca6885831158e35cf0784074fc68d.zip | |
Fix braino in previous change to xdr_bytes. New test case for
RPCSEC_GSS fixed-size buffers.
ticket: 2877
tags: pullup
git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@17039 dc483132-0cff-0310-8789-dd5450dbe970
Diffstat (limited to 'src/lib/rpc/ChangeLog')
| -rw-r--r-- | src/lib/rpc/ChangeLog | 4 |
1 files changed, 4 insertions, 0 deletions
diff --git a/src/lib/rpc/ChangeLog b/src/lib/rpc/ChangeLog index 23d6b8b75..def5183a3 100644 --- a/src/lib/rpc/ChangeLog +++ b/src/lib/rpc/ChangeLog @@ -1,9 +1,13 @@ 2005-01-14 Tom Yu <tlyu@mit.edu> + * xdr.c (xdr_bytes): Revert previous; the problem was actually in + xdr_rpc_gss_buf. + * authgss_prot.c (xdr_rpc_gss_wrap_data): Use xdr_alloc to avoid size limit issues. Use (unsigned int)-1 instead of MAX_NETOBJ_SZ. (xdr_rpc_gss_unwrap_data): Use (unsigned int)-1 instead of MAX_NETOBJ_SZ. + (xdr_rpc_gss_buf): Set tmplen even if doing XDR_FREE. * xdr.c (xdr_bytes): Don't assign from *sizep if XDR_FREE, since it'll be uninitialized then. Shuts up Purify. |
